Penpix for the six Australians and leading international contenders at the PGA Championship at Kentucky's Valhalla Golf Club, Louisville.

PENPIX FOR THE SIX AUSTRALIANS AND LEADING INTERNATIONAL CONTENDERS AT THE PGA CHAMPIONSHIP AT VALHALLA GOLF CLUB:

JASON DAY

Age: 36

World ranking: 19

Best result in a major: champion (2015 US PGA)

PGA Championships played: 14 (11 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finishes: champion (2015); runner-up (2016)

The revitalised former world No.1 returns as a genuine contender again after rebuilding his swing and ranking following chronic back issues and a confidence crisis that threatened to prematurely end his career.

MIN WOO LEE

Age: 25

World ranking: 36

Best result in a major: T5 (2023 US Open)

PGA Championships played: 2 (1 cut made)

Best PGA Championship finish: T18 (2023)

The Perth prodigy has yet to catch fire in 2024 but showed glimpses with a top-25 at the Masters and tends to thrive on golf's biggest stages, as evident with his best PGA finish yet last year.

ADAM SCOTT

Age: 43

World ranking: 56

Best result in a major: champion (2013 Masters)

PGA Championships played: 23 (17 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finishes: 3rd (2018); T3rd (2006)

Continues to set gold standards for consistency and longevity as he tees up for a 91st consecutive major - more than double the next best among active players - but despite a string of top-25 results hasn't contended all year.

CAMERON SMITH

Age: 30

World ranking: 61

Best result in a major: champion (2022 British Open)

PGA Championships played: 8 (7 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finish: T9 (2023)

With two runner-up showings in the LIV league, including last start in Singapore behind Brooks Koepka, plus two team wins and a tied for sixth at the Masters suggests the former world No.2 is hitting his straps.

CAM DAVIS

Age: 29

World ranking: 62

Best result in a major: T4 (2023 PGA Championship)

PGA Championships played: 3 (3 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finish: T4 (2023)

Th unsung Sydneysider's joint fourth last year was the best performance from an Aussie at the 2023 US majors while he also pulled to within two shots of Scottie Scheffler on moving day at the Masters to show he's the real deal.

LUCAS HERBERT

Age: 28

World ranking: 90

Best result in a major: T13 (2022 PGA Championship)

PGA Championships played: 5 (4 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finish: T13 (2022)

Will be eager to make the most of his surprise opportunity to revive his majors career after being one of seven LIV Golf defectors invited to Valhalla. A part of Smith's Rippers outfit that has won the past two teams' events.

LEADING INTERNATIONAL CONTENDERS:

SCOTTIE SCHEFFLER (USA)

Age: 27

World ranking: 1

Best results at the majors: champion (2022, 2024 Masters)

PGA Championships played: 4 (3 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finish: T2 (2023)

With four wins and a second from his past five starts, including the prestigious Arnold Palmer Invitational, Players Championship and Masters treble, the world No.1 is the hottest favourite in years.

RORY MCILROY (NIR)

Age: 35

World ranking: 2

Best results at the majors: champion (2011 US Open; 2012, 2014 US PGA; 2014 British Open)

PGA Championships played: 15 (14 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finishes: champion (2012, 2014)

With victories in his past two starts also, the Northern Irish superstar would ordinarily be the man to beat at the venue of his second PGA Championship triumph a decade ago. But these are heady days for Scheffler.

BROOKS KOEPKA (USA)

Age: 34

World ranking: 39

Best results at the majors: champion (2017, 2018 Open; 2018, 2019, 2023 US PGA)

PGA Championships played: 11 (11 cuts made)

Best PGA Championship finishes: champion (2018, 2019, 2023)

Ominously, just like last year, the former world No.1 looks to be peaking for the tournament he's dominated like few others before. Captured a tour-best fourth LIV Golf title in Singapore in his most recent start to place his rivals on notice.
